**09:12** — Bloom filter fronting the Korvane KV store returned false negatives after the 09:05 deploy; reads bypassed cache and hammered the backing nodes. Cause: filter rebuilt with wrong hash seed, mismatching writers. Mitigation: disabled filter at 09:18, latency recovered by 09:23. Corrected filter rolled at 09:41. On-call: if this recurs, flip `bloom_enabled=false` in the Fennick console first. The corrected rollout carries the token below.

build token for tawif-bahip: htk31_68bba16e1afabfef4ecc69408c06f16

[ ] Key ceremony step 4 — payroll export cutover. Before signing the new Ledgerline v3 export keys, double-check that the old fixed-width format is fully drained from the Hartfell queue. Once both custodians are in the room and the witness log is started, unseal the escrow envelope. The passphrase to unlock the signing module follows.

recovery phrase for fafof-bahaf: jorox-kasvan-briix-kelix-fenys

Management Meeting Minutes — Board Copy

Main item: the Veltrix licensing dispute. Counsel updated us on Korrad Systems' claim over the Pathfinder module. Mediation is scheduled next month; exposure estimated as manageable. We agreed to pause new Pathfinder deployments pending the outcome. Marla will circulate the legal memo. The confidential business-plan note follows below.

board note of yageg-yadug: The northern region missed its Framir quota by 13.1 percent last quarter. Lamathek Freight plans to raise the Quenael list price by 30.2 percent in March. The pricing group signed off on a budget of $133.5 million for Project Novok. The renewal with Gilethek Foods closes at $60.0 million a year, 2.7 percent above the last contract.